2. Intersection-Level Smart Traffic Systems
💡 Typical Cost Range:
$50,000 – $200,000 per intersection (Smart Car Tech Hub)
$100,000 – $500,000 (advanced IoT-enabled systems) (MoldStud)
Includes:
AI-powered adaptive traffic signals
Cameras, LiDAR, and IoT sensors
Real-time traffic optimization
Impact:
20–30% congestion reduction (Smart Car Tech Hub)

4. City-Wide ITS Deployment (Full Smart Mobility Systems)
💡 Typical Cost Range:
$5 million – $50 million (mid-size cities)
$50 million – $500 million+ (mega cities)
Includes:
Integrated traffic control centers
Smart tolling systems
Connected public transport
IoT infrastructure
👉 Global Benchmark:
Large deployments can deliver payback within 5–7 years through efficiency gains (Smart Car Tech Hub)
5. Hardware & Infrastructure Costs
Key Cost Drivers:
Sensors & cameras (40–50% of budget) (Business Idea Kit)
Installation & integration (25–35%) (Business Idea Kit)
Data infrastructure and connectivity
Example:
Basic smart traffic unit ≈ $25,000 (MySTI)

🏙️ Lagos-Focused Cost Strategy
For Lagos, a phased approach is optimal:
Phase 1 (Low Cost)
Smart intersections in high-traffic zones
Estimated: $5M–$20M
Phase 2 (Mid-Level)
AI traffic control platform
Estimated: $20M–$80M
Phase 3 (Full Smart Mobility)
Integrated ITS + tolling
Estimated: $100M+
